INDIANAPOLIS – Quincy University senior shortstop Kenny May and University of Missouri-St. Louis junior pitcher Zach Sedlacek have been named the Great Lakes Valley Conference baseball Player and Pitcher of the Week, it was announced by the league office on Tuesday.
May was 10-for-19 (.526) at the plate this past weekend with 10 runs batted in and seven runs scored in a 4-1 week that included a 3-1 mark over conference foe William Jewell. May recorded three doubles and a triple with three walks, and finished the week with an on-base percentage of .545 and a slugging percentage of .750. The Fairview Heights, Ill., native started off the weekend series against William Jewell going 3-for-5 with a double and three RBI in the 13-2 win. He followed up with a 3-for-3 game two recording two RBI and a double. May was a homerun short of the cycle in game three, finishing 3-for-4 with a single, double and triple, while registering five RBI in another 13-2 win.
This is the first weekly honor of May’s career and the first for a Quincy standout since Drake Austin was recognized on March 26, 2012.
